No fewer than 10 people died in an accident on the Ife-Ibadan Expressway on Sunday, the News Agency of Nigeria (NAN) reports.

The Police Public Relations Officer in Osun, DSP Folashade Odoro, confirmed the incident in a statement in Osogbo.

Odoro said six females and four males lost their lives in the accident which occurred at 12 pm.

She also said that two males sustained serious injuries, adding that they were receiving treatment at Obafemi Awolowo University Teaching Hospital (OAUTHC),  Ile-Ife,

Odoro  said the accident involved a Toyota Hiace bus marked  MUS 702 XZ and a Iveco Tanker  with number plate YNF 327 XA.

The spokesperson  said the bus was coming from Ore in Ondo State  and  heading to Ibadan before  it rammed into a tanker attempting  to make a U-turn on the expressway.

The tanker was said to be conveying petrol and the collision resulted in an explosion.

Odoro said that the corpses had been deposited at  the morgue of  OAUTHC for autopsy while  efforts were ongoing to remove the  vehicles from the scene  of the accident.

The police spokesperson, who identified  the  bus driver as Najimu Akanni, added  that the  name of the tanker driver had yet to be ascertained.
